Ab E manufacturing breaks ground on HQ, production facility

Ab E Manufacturing, the commercial production arm of Ab E Discovery, held a groundbreaking ceremony May 10 to celebrate the start of construction on its headquarters in Waterloo, Wis.

The facility will be staffed by skilled production scientists and engineers and will specialize in providing manufacturing and scale-up solutions to help animal health and nutrition innovators bring bio-functional feed ingredients to market, according to an announcement. The project is supported by both the city of Waterloo and the state of Wisconsin.

“Novel discoveries require equally novel manufacturing and processing techniques, especially when it comes to bio-functional ingredients,” Ab E Manufacturing president Eric Salm said. “By making specialized processes like encapsulation more accessible, we can generate the high-quality product needed to make significant advancements in this space.”

The 25,000 sq. ft. building will house systems specially designed to maintain the functionality of sensitive biological ingredients throughout processing. Other features include a dedicated research and development (R&D) and quality laboratory and flexible layout for introducing new processes.

Ab E Manufacturing plans to offer its services to university researchers and businesses, delivering product and helping design processes on a variety of scales, the announcement said.

Specific capabilities include drying and fluid bed processing, encapsulation, egg processing, pasteurization, blending and packaging.

The Wisconsin Economic Development Corp. is supporting the project by awarding up to $250,000 in state income tax credits over the next four years (contingent upon the number of jobs created during that time).
